Output 175705657c7ee410208ef3eaa4fdb0f21ffb2486e9272ee83f6fec086ac4e7ef:0

value
486849
script pubkey
OP_0 OP_PUSHBYTES_20 aab354b97a0deb670cb768459891f489580f50be
address
bc1q42e4fwt6ph4kwr9hdpze3y0539vq75972zhzen
transaction
175705657c7ee410208ef3eaa4fdb0f21ffb2486e9272ee83f6fec086ac4e7ef
confirmations
27888
spent
true